Advanced Crash Safety Module
The Advanced Crash Safety Module (ACSM) in the G30 is located centrally in
the vehicle under the
center console between the two front seats. The central sensor system is

Often a collision with another vehicle (at the end of a traffic jam for
example) or obstacle can only
be prevented by an avoidance maneuver. Since the driver's response time plays a
decisive role in
an avoidance maneuver just as in a braking maneuver, Evasion Aid is able to make
a considerable
